Jordan Ramis PC at a glance
What we know about Jordan Ramis PC
Jordan Ramis PC is a full-service business law firm established in 1963 in Oregon. The firm serves a diverse range of clients, including businesses, organizations, entrepreneurs, and public entities throughout the Pacific Northwest and western United States. With offices in the Portland Metro area, Bend, and Vancouver, the firm emphasizes a client-centric approach that focuses on delivering value beyond legal opinions. The firm is recognized for its expertise in various practice areas, particularly in real estate, land use, environmental law, construction, and natural resources, earning the nickname "Dirt Law® firm." Jordan Ramis provides practical legal advice across multiple industries, including construction, agriculture, hospitality, and education. The firm is committed to fostering diversity and inclusion while building strong relationships with clients, from small businesses to Fortune 500 companies.

Automated Legal Document Review and Analysis
Law firms process vast amounts of documents daily. AI agents can rapidly scan, categorize, and identify key information within contracts, discovery documents, and case files, significantly reducing manual review time and improving accuracy. This allows legal professionals to focus on higher-value strategic tasks.
Intelligent Legal Research and Precedent Identification
Effective legal strategy relies on thorough research of statutes, case law, and regulations. AI agents can conduct more comprehensive and faster searches than traditional methods, identifying relevant precedents and potential arguments with greater precision. This enhances the quality of legal advice and case preparation.
Streamlined Client Intake and Onboarding Automation
The initial client interaction is critical for setting expectations and gathering necessary information. AI agents can manage initial inquiries, collect client details, perform conflict checks, and even draft preliminary engagement letters. This speeds up the onboarding process, improves client experience, and frees up administrative staff.
Automated Contract Analysis and Clause Extraction
Reviewing and managing contracts is a core function for many law practices. AI agents can be deployed to analyze contract terms, identify standard versus non-standard clauses, flag risks, and extract key data points like renewal dates or liability limits. This ensures consistency and reduces the risk of oversight.
AI-Powered Litigation Support and E-Discovery Assistance
The discovery phase of litigation involves managing and reviewing massive datasets. AI agents can assist in identifying relevant documents, categorizing evidence, and even predicting potential outcomes based on case data. This significantly reduces the cost and time associated with e-discovery.
Automated Billing and Time Entry Verification
Accurate and timely billing is crucial for law firm profitability. AI agents can monitor attorney activity, flag potential time entry errors or omissions, and ensure compliance with billing policies. This improves revenue capture and reduces administrative overhead.
